Subject: [Qemu-devel] MIPS DSP for Qemu

I work for Mips in the compiler team.

A year and half ago, I did a complete implementation  for Mips DSP in Qemu.
My port has passed all the MIPS AVPs (Architectural Verification 
Programs) for DSP, which is something not available to the public but is 
what all architectural licenses and internal groups are required to pass.

In addition, my port implements DSP micro-mips.

When I finished my port I handed it over to our simulation team to push 
upstream and they never got around to doing it. We have several new Mips 
computers that have been developed in that time and they were busy with 
those projects.

It was about to get finally pushed upstream and then this new port appeared.

I would like to still submit our patches .

Please advise.

Out port is complete and already tested to a level which would be 
difficult for someone else to do that does not have access to our AVP 
test suite.
